#Java SQL ステートメントの書き方
Java での SQL ステートメントのスプライシング ルールについて
実装対象のステートメントは次のとおりです。ここでの Java 変数は iddint idd; String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N '" + idd + "' AND 10" ;であることに注意してください。Java の文字列は二重引用符でのみ使用できます。変数を結合する必要がある場合は、文字列、変数は単一引用符で囲む必要があり、それを 2 つの二重引用符で囲み、次に 2 つのプラス記号を追加すると、変数は中央に配置されます。
スプライシング手順
1. 上記の sql//查询picinfos表中id为2到10的id和piUrl值 String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N 2 AND 10" ;2 など、特定の SQL ステートメントを記述します (特定の値を持つ変数はありません)。今回、2をid(int型変数)に変更したい場合は、途中の変更だけで済みますので、まず2を削除し、
String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N ' ' AND 10" ;3をシングルクォーテーション' 'に置き換え、ダブルクォーテーションを追加します。一重引用符の間は引用符 " "
String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N ' " " ' AND 10" ;4。次に、二重引用符の間にプラス記号を追加します。
String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N ' " + + " ' AND 10" ;5。最後に、プラス記号の間に変数 idd を追加して、
String sql = "SELECT id, piUrl FROM picinfos WHERE id BETWEEN ' " + idd + " ' AND 10" ;を終了します。
関数: SQL プロトタイプから開始し、一重引用符で置き換え、中央に二重引用符を追加し、中央に二重プラス記号を追加して、中央に変数を追加します。
それでは、Java 文字列はどのように SQL ステートメントに変換されるのでしょうか?図に示すように、 php 中国のインターネット、多数の無料のJava 入門チュートリアル 、オンライン学習へようこそ!
以上がJavaのSQL文の書き方の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。